Pakistan wins “Best Pavilion” award at Global Sourcing Expo in Melbourne

Melbourne, Australia -November 20, 2024: Pakistan has been honored with the prestigious “Best Pavilion” award at the Global Sourcing Expo, currently being held at the Melbourne Convention Center from November 19 to 21, 2024. This annual event is the largest exhibition for textiles, leather, leather garments, and home textile products in the Oceania region.

A delegation of 21 companies from Pakistan, sponsored by the Trade Development Authority of Pakistan (TDAP), is participating in the expo, showcasing the country’s expertise in textiles and leather products. The event, attended by leading producers from China, India, Bangladesh, Vietnam, Cambodia, and other ASEAN countries, serves as a significant platform for Pakistani exporters to demonstrate their competitiveness.

Highlighting the importance of the Australian market, Pakistani exports to the region amount to $300 million annually, with $190 million comprising textiles and leather garments.

The Pakistan Pavilion was inaugurated by His Excellency Zahid Hafeez Chaudhri, High Commissioner of Pakistan to Australia. During his visit, he engaged with exhibitors to discuss strategies for enhancing Pakistan’s exports and praised the delegation for their efforts. Exhibitors expressed gratitude for the support and arrangements made by the High Commission.

The award for “Best Pavilion” was presented during the event’s Welcome Reception, where HE Zahid Hafeez Chaudhri received the memento on behalf of TDAP. The recognition reflects the exceptional quality, design, and presentation of Pakistani products, reinforcing the country’s growing reputation in international markets.

The participation and recognition at the Global Sourcing Expo mark another milestone in Pakistan’s efforts to expand its footprint in the global textile and leather industries.
